MEMO — To all branch managers, Harrowgate Foods

Team, quick heads-up: we're moving ahead with the push into the Ostervale region. Site scouting starts next month, and we'll need two experienced managers to help onboard the new crews — volunteers welcome, nudge me if keen. Logistics will run out of the Brindlemoor depot for the first year, so expect some shared-fleet juggling. Keep this within your management circles for now. The strategic rationale is summarised in the note below.

management briefing: Project Zorix slips by six weeks because of the audit delay.

If sorting in the Fernwheel report builder appears unstable, first confirm whether the affected report uses the legacy comparator path. Legacy sorts are not stable across equal keys, so rows with identical values may reorder between renders. The fix is to enable the stable-merge flag in the tenant config and regenerate the report cache. Do not clear the cache before capturing a snapshot, as support will need it. Attach the snapshot to the incident and record the trace token below.

session token of kagup-hahaf = htk3_2b8

Ticket #4412: Expired credentials for GridWeaver. The crossword generator's nightly puzzle build has been failing since Monday because the token for the clue-dictionary service lapsed. Since you're new, note that rotation happens quarterly and nobody automated it yet. Ops has issued a replacement, which should be pasted into the deploy config. The new key is below.

app token of fajop-fahif = qvz4-AnML

**Q: Why is the user module split into two packages in the Marlowick monolith?**

Good catch — yes, it's intentional. We're carving `user-core` out of the Tessellate monolith ahead of the Q3 extraction, so reviewers will see duplicated DTOs for a few sprints. Approve changes that keep both packages in sync; reject anything adding new cross-imports. If you need to run the migration harness locally, it prompts for the maintainers' shared recovery passphrase, which is listed below for convenience.

strongbox words: druvan-lamys-eliius-jorax-istox-soreth-ulays-gilix-ralix-oliiel-norwyn-casvan-praius